Taylor Swift’s upcoming album, The Life of a Showgirl, may include work by producers Max Martin and Shellback. The speculation follows the release of a new Spotify playlist featuring 22 tracks they previously collaborated on. Swift announced the album on the New Heights podcast with Travis and Jason Kelce

Taylor Swift reveals The Life of a Showgirl album cover on the “New Heights” podcast, showcasing burlesque-inspired visuals and sparking speculation about collaborations with producers Max Martin and Shellback (Republic Records via AP)
Taylor Swift has announced her 12th studio album, The Life of a Showgirl, during a teaser segment for her upcoming appearance on the New Heights podcast, hosted by Travis and Jason Kelce.

The 35-year-old singer presented the news in a video posted Tuesday (Aug. 12), where Jason Kelce remarked on a mint-green briefcase marked “T.S.” Swift confirmed it contained her new album. Travis Kelce responded, “TS12!” The album’s cover art remains obscured on her website, which now displays a blurred orange and green image and offers pre-orders for CD, cassette, and vinyl editions.

Billboards in New York and Nashville promoted a new Spotify playlist, And, baby, that’s show business for you. The 22 tracks in the playlist are all previous Swift songs produced by Max Martin and Shellback. The inclusion has fueled speculation that the producers, who collaborated with Swift on Red, 1989, and Reputation, are involved in The Life of a Showgirl.

Visual clues surrounding the album reveal a possible orange theme. On the New Heights set, books with orange covers were visible behind Swift, including works related to artists Jean-Michel Basquiat, Marc Chagall, Ruth Asawa, and Mark Rothko. A silver microphone and a football were also seen in the background.

Swift’s website featured a countdown beginning Monday (Aug. 11) with a glittery orange background and a mint-green clock, which ended at 12:12 a.m. Tuesday. The site states orders for The Life of a Showgirl will ship before Oct. 13.

In a podcast teaser clip, Swift told Travis Kelce, “That’s such a nice colour on you.” He replied, “Yes, I know. It’s the colour of your eyes, sweetie. It’s why we match so well.” Swift then said, “We’re about to do a f****** podcast!”

Her guest spot on New Heights was teased before the announcement. A promotional image featured her silhouette between screenshots of Travis and Jason Kelce, with the same glittering orange background and mint-green lettering.

The release date for The Life of a Showgirl has not yet been confirmed.
